Hello to All,
This letter is going out to let everyone that receives this know that you are enrolled in the Northern Virginia Corvette Club’s “Sir Isaac Newton’s Totally Awesome Driving School” this Saturday at Battlefield High School in Haymarket, VA. There are some items that I want all of you to be aware of and instructions for the morning of the event.
This school is provided free of charge for all participants and their parents, however at the end of the day we will be collecting a quarter per cone knocked over to donate to a charity that the students will vote on. This is a rain or shine event. That means if it is raining please still show up! Rain makes everyone worse drivers including adults. Parents will be riding in the back seat of the vehicle during the event.
There are a few things to remember for this event. ALL instructors and volunteers are just that, volunteers. These ladies and gentlemen have all volunteered their time for a cause that they all strongly believe in - the safety of our youth while driving on the streets these days! As many of you know last week was National Teen Driving Safety Week. Four teens in our area alone were killed while driving last week alone! This is totally unacceptable to all of us!
VERY IMPORTANT! Registration for this event starts at 6:30 AM!!! Please be on time. Class starts at 8 am and you need to register and have your vehicle teched beforehand. Those that show up late will not be able to participate in the event. Both students and parents must make the morning classroom session. This event will run until about 5 PM where we will hand out certificates and a short debrief.
Here is a list of things to remember before hand so please read them carefully!
1) NO Trucks, SUVs, or Vans of any type!!! They are rollover hazards and our insurance WILL NOT allow them! Please don’t show up in one because we will be forced to decline your entry into the event.
2) The day before the event, check the tire pressures on the vehicle. Please make sure they have proper inflation.
3) Clean everything out of the vehicle, including the items in the trunk. Spare tire and related equipment are ok. There is really no place to store the items so please leave them at home.
4) Make sure your vehicle has a FULL tank of gas! This is an all day hands on event and someone always runs out of gas.
5) When you arrive please pay attention to all the volunteers. They will send you to the proper areas. The very first thing you will do is register and then proceed to have your car teched. When you are done with that you will be instructed where to park your car. Don’t worry, we will have a small army of volunteers to help you out.
6) Coffee and doughnuts will be provided for everyone throughout the morning and day along with lunch and snacks provided by several of our sponsors. So don't worry about food or drinks, they are on us!
7) Many of our sponsors will be at the event first hand helping out. Without their support and help these events could not be provided for free to everyone. Please give a few minutes of your time throughout the day to thank them and show them your support for this great cause.
8) We are going to test your minds and abilities all day long with real life situations! Your parents will not only learn too, but will gain trust and confidence in your abilities to drive day to day and in emergency situations. You will be tired at the end of the day!
9) At the end of the day we will ask you and your parents to fill out an evaluation of the class. Please take a little time to fill that out. It helps us to continue to improve this program each time we do it.
